#487098 Hex color

#487098

The hexadecimal color code #487098 corresponds to the code RGB( 72, 112, 152 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,28 level), green (at 0,44 level) and blue (at 0,60 level). Its brightness is 43% and its saturation is 35%. It is composed of red at 21%, green at 33% and blue at 45%.
